isPermaLink="false">http://www.usmanfarooq.com/?p=216</guid> <description><![CDATA[A piece of content can often be reached via several URLs, not all of which may be on the same domain. A common example we’ve talked about over the years is having the same content available on more than one URL, an issue known as duplicate content. When we discover a group of pages with duplicate content, Google uses algorithms to select one representative URL for that content. A group<a
